Google Gemini Allows Users to Toggle Visible AI Image Watermarks

Google has introduced a new setting that lets users remove visible watermarks from AI-generated images, videos, and songs.

Google has officially introduced a new feature allowing users to remove visible watermarks from images generated by its Gemini platform. This update provides users with the flexibility to toggle these markings on or off through a new setting, moving away from the previous standard where such branding was automatically applied to all outputs.

According to the original publisher, the announcement was shared by Google Labs Vice President Josh Woodward via a post on X. The new functionality extends beyond just static images; it also applies to videos created via the Omni tool and music generated using the Lyria model. Furthermore, Google intends to expand this option to include the AI Mode feature currently integrated into Search.

While users can now choose to hide the visible watermark, Google confirmed that this change does not affect the underlying security measures embedded within the content. Invisible identifiers, specifically SynthID and C2PA metadata, will remain embedded in the files to ensure that the origin of the content can still be verified.

The company has clarified that this setting is not universal. In regions where local laws mandate that AI-generated content must contain visible disclosures, the watermarks will remain compulsory and cannot be disabled. This ensures compliance with international regulatory frameworks while offering more control to users in other jurisdictions.

For Malaysian users and the broader digital community, the ability to remove visible branding highlights the ongoing evolution of AI transparency. As generative media becomes increasingly sophisticated, reliance on visible logos has proven to be an inconsistent method for identifying synthetic content. While the removal of these marks offers greater creative freedom for content creators, it underscores the importance of the hidden metadata that maintains the integrity of digital media provenance in an era of rapid AI adoption.
